    I just freshly formatted and installed Vista 32bit., and whenever I try to install the Bluetooth driver it tells me to turn it on with the switch or FN+F2.

    Now, I have the switch on, and it's set to turn on ALL in the bios when I turn the switch, but for some reason I don't have a BT light on the media panel, and so I can't install the driver.

    Anyone got any ideas?
